Acerca de Thrivin' at The Beach

Thrivin' at the Beach is your go-to podcast for uncovering the stories behind the Grand Strand’s thriving businesses, community leaders, and entrepreneurs. Each episode dives deep into the unique challenges and triumphs of those who are shaping the Myrtle Beach area. Hosted by Partnership Grand Strand, we explore the secrets to success, growth strategies, and the passion driving our coastal community forward. Whether you’re a local business owner, aspiring entrepreneur, or simply a lover of beachside living, join us as we celebrate the people and ideas that make the Grand Strand an incredible place to thrive. S2 Ep21: A Chat with Eileen Patonay, Regional Workforce Advisor, SC Dept of Employment and Workforce

In this episode of Thrivin’ at the Beach, the focus is on workforce development in the Myrtle Beach area. Host Peggy Masterson introduces Eileen Patonay from the South Carolina Department of Employment and Workforce, alongside co-host BJ Beaver. Eileen outlines her role as a regional workforce advisor and shares insights on fostering a strong workforce pipeline, emphasizing the importance of partnerships with schools, businesses, and local organizations. Key initiatives discussed include the YES Program for youth employability, the 'Build Something Amazing' event for trades, and the Youth Leadership Camp at Coastal Carolina University. S2 Ep18: Highlight – Bruce Bailey, CEO of Tidelands Health - Vision for the Future

In this Highlight episode of Thrivin’ at the Beach, the focus turns to Bruce Bailey, CEO of Tidelands Health, who discusses their position as the largest not-for-profit healthcare organization in the Southeastern U.S. and their substantial economic impact. The new Tidelands Health Carolina Bays Campus project, which, in collaboration with the Medical University of South Carolina (MUSC), aims to centralize multiple medical specialties, including cancer care and neurosurgery. The initiative seeks to enhance patient experience by offering quicker evaluations and treatments locally. Bailey's community involvement and future-focused leadership are also emphasized.
